The cricketing world is gearing up for another thrilling face-off as England prepares to host West Indies for a three-match ODI series. The first match is scheduled for 29th May at Edgbaston, followed by games in Cardiff and The Oval. However, England has faced a blow to their preparations.
According to the International Cricket Council, England key pacer Jofra Archer is out of the West Indies ODIs due to a thumb injury. The England and Wales Cricket Board (ECB) confirmed Archer’s absence and announced that left-arm pacer Luke Wood will be his replacement. This change may influence England’s bowling attack, giving West Indies batters a potential advantage.
The absence of Jofra Archer is making headlines across cricket media. Times of India reported that Archer’s thumb injury has sidelined him, allowing Luke Wood to step into the squad.
